Neckarsulm - The Audi company plans to cut around 9,500 jobs at its Neckarsulm and Ingolstadt sites by 2025 in a socially responsible manner. At the same time, Audi wants to create up to 2,000 new jobs for the future. These are jobs in areas such as electromobility and digitalization.

What exactly does that mean for the employees? That means: Every Audi employee whose job is shed has the right to qualification - and Audi creates the framework for this. As echo24.de * reports, this means that if a job at Audi is lost in a certain department, the company tries to create a new job and to train the Audi employees concerned for the new place.
